Bookroo's summary

Yayoi Kusama's journey from a determined child defying her parents' wishes to a celebrated artist is inspiring. Despite using mud and paper sacks when art supplies were scarce, she never gave up. Her persistence led her to art school and eventually to international acclaim, earning prestigious awards like the Praemium Imperiale and the Order of Culture. Discover how Kusama's unique vision and resilience transformed her into one of the most famous artists today, known for her iconic polka dots and infinity installations. From the publisher

Get to know Yayoi Kusama, a Japanese artist known for her extensive use of polka dots and for her infinity installations, in this fascinating nonfiction Level 3 Ready-to-Read, part of a series of biographies about people “you should meet!” Meet Yayoi Kusama. When Yayoi Kusama was a little girl, she told her parents she wanted to be an artist. Her parents forbade her and tore up her drawings. But that didn’t stop her. When she couldn’t afford art supplies, she used old paper sacks and mud to create her art. Eventually, she convinced her parents to let her go to art school and study painting. In 2006, she became the first Japanese woman to receive the Praemium Imperiale. It is one of the highest honors given by the Japanese imperial family. Ten years later, she received the Order of Culture, another prestigious award given to people who make important contributions to Japanese culture. Today, she is one of the most famous artists in the world.
